Based on the right triangle \(\triangle PQR\) with the right angle at vertex \(P\), the expressions equivalent to \(\tan(\angle R)\) are:
- \(\frac{PQ}{PR}\) (the ratio of the opposite side to the adjacent side)
- \(\frac{\sin(\angle R)}{\cos(\angle R)}\) (the quotient identity for tangent)
